Solution for 7x^2+27x-40=0 equation:


Simplifying
7x2 + 27x + -40 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-40 + 27x + 7x2 = 0

Solving
-40 + 27x + 7x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Factor a trinomial.
(-5 + -1x)(8 + -7x)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-5 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-5 + -1x = 0 Solving -5 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'5' to each side of the equation. -5 + 5 + -1x =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: -5 + 5 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+ 5 -1x =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: 0 + 5 = 5 -1x = 5 Divide each side by '-1'. x = -5 Simplifying x = -5

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(8 + -7x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 8 + -7x = 0 Solving 8 + -7x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-8' to each side of the equation. 8 + -8 + -7x =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0 0 + -7x = 0 + -8 -7x =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 0 + -8 = -8 -7x = -8 Divide each side by '-7'. x = 1.142857143 Simplifying x = 1.142857143

Solution

x = {-5, 1.142857143}
